× However I just left it after the situation.
✓ However, I just left it after the situation.
The sentence is missing a comma after 'However' which is necessary to separate the introductory adverb from the main clause. This is a punctuation issue related to sentence clarity rather than tense, but it affects readability and correctness.
× I have started double checking my back.
✓ I have started double checking my bag.
The word 'back' is incorrect in this context; the student likely meant 'bag' which is the object where homework is kept. This is a vocabulary error rather than a grammar tense issue, but it affects the meaning of the sentence.
× These activities are significant since they assist me in in enhancing my skills as I really adore personal growth.
✓ These activities are significant since they assist me in enhancing my skills, as I really adore personal growth.
The sentence contains a repeated preposition 'in in' which is incorrect. Also, a comma is needed before 'as' to separate the clauses properly. This is a sentence structure error affecting clarity and correctness.
× For instance, if I don't practice in.
✓ For instance, if I don't practice, I cannot improve.
The sentence is incomplete and ends abruptly with 'in.' It lacks a main clause to complete the thought. This is a sentence structure error requiring completion for clarity.
× Since I would say an install person, that's how I remember significant things.
✓ Since I would say I'm an organized person, that's how I remember significant things.
The phrase 'an install person' is incorrect and unclear. The student likely meant 'an organized person.' This is an incorrect use of adjectives affecting meaning and clarity.
